United States Payroll Employment By State for The Private Fabricated Metal Product Manufacturing Industry in January, 2023
Updated on January 5, 2024.

According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in January, 2023, Texas added the highest number of jobs to the private fabricated metal product manufacturing industry (508), followed by Oklahoma (282), and Louisiana (277).

On the other hand, Illinois added the least number of jobs (-934), followed by Arizona (-857), and California (-503).
